Output db8d96c19ece7f26eecb70514a030addcb02fe8cf3b1de86c1ed7bc65af22ab1:1

value
418681750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5523cfb0e3c2c7b4285a35b69345370e5af6936a OP_EQUAL
address
39TCG4XSWyvJbca7PnnLVc6mkR4MsgyDDy
transaction
db8d96c19ece7f26eecb70514a030addcb02fe8cf3b1de86c1ed7bc65af22ab1
confirmations
299167
spent
true